Comprehending Chemistry





Chemistry works as a basic branch of Science that checks out the structure, framework, residential properties, and changes of issue. This discipline is indispensable to comprehending the physical world and the procedures that control it. With the research study of atoms, molecules, and their communications, pupils gain understandings right into exactly how materials combine, react, and change.


Central to chemistry is the principle of the regular table, which arranges elements based on their atomic framework and residential or commercial properties. This framework help in predicting chemical habits and responses. Furthermore, the study of chemical bonds-- covalent, ionic, and metal-- reveals exactly how various materials are formed and how they act under numerous conditions.


Research laboratory experiences are vital in chemistry education, enabling students to conduct experiments that strengthen theoretical ideas. These hands-on tasks foster vital reasoning and problem-solving skills, important for scientific questions.


Furthermore, chemistry is foundational to different applications, including medicine, environmental Science, and engineering, highlighting its relevance to everyday life. Comprehending chemistry not only equips trainees with scientific knowledge but also instills a feeling of inquisitiveness and appreciation for the intricate operations of the all-natural globe.

Interconnection of Chemistry and Biology



Understanding living organisms requires a thorough view that integrates both chemistry and biology. This interconnection is crucial for understanding the fundamental processes that maintain life. At the molecular degree, organic features are driven by chemical communications, where the principles of chemistry elucidate the habits of biomolecules such as proteins, nucleic acids, carbohydrates, and lipids.


As an example, the structure of DNA, a keystone of organic inheritance, is deeply rooted in chemical concepts, consisting of hydrogen bonding and molecular geometry. Chemical responses, important for metabolic paths, exhibit the catalytic function of healthy proteins, which are themselves developed with intricate biochemical processes including amino acids and peptide bonds.


Furthermore, cellular respiration and photosynthesis highlight the synergy between chemical reactions and biochemical pathways, showcasing exactly how microorganisms convert power and issue to grow. Understanding these connections fosters an all natural point of view of life scientific researches, allowing researchers and pupils to appreciate the complexity of biological systems while leveraging chemical knowledge to discover life's details. Hence, an incorporated method to chemistry and biology not only boosts clinical site literacy but likewise inspires cutting-edge reasoning in the life sciences.


Real-World Applications and Technologies



The crossway of Science education and learning in chemistry and biology has actually caused groundbreaking real-world applications and developments that significantly impact different fields, including medication, farming, and ecological Science. Recognizing the chemical processes within organic systems allows the advancement of targeted therapies and tailored medication. Developments in biochemistry and biology have promoted the development of biologic medicines that treat intricate diseases like cancer cells and autoimmune disorders, showcasing the potent harmony between these techniques.


In agriculture, the concepts of chemistry and biology merge to enhance crop returns and sustainability. Advancements such as genetically changed organisms (GMOs) utilize genetic engineering to generate crops resistant to parasites and environmental stressors, therefore resolving food safety obstacles. Moreover, the application of biopesticides and biofertilizers stands for a change towards more sustainable farming techniques that minimize chemical inputs.


Environmental Science likewise gains from this interdisciplinary method, as bioremediation methods harness microbial processes to tidy up polluted websites. The combination of chemistry and biology promotes a detailed understanding of ecosystem dynamics, advertising innovative approaches for biodiversity conservation and environment modification reduction.
